### Reconciliation Job — Security Considerations

The Stockweave reconciliation job compares warehouse counts against the ledger nightly, operating under a read-mostly service account with write access only to the discrepancy table. Batches are idempotent and replay-safe; any correction above the auto-apply threshold requires a signed approval token. Rate limits prevent the job from masking tampering through bulk overwrites, and all adjustments are append-only for audit. The governing constants are specified below.

limits module of taweg-kaguf:
QUOTAS = {
    "holael": 2,
    "wenath": 1,
    "ralath": 2,
    "ulaath": 2,
}

## Environments — CrumbQueue order cutoff

The Pellworth Bakery cutoff rule runs in three environments: dev, staging, prod. Cutoff enforcement is disabled in dev, soft-warns in staging, hard-blocks in prod. Support: if a customer claims an order was rejected early, check which environment handled it before escalating. Clock skew is the usual culprit. Each environment runs with the following settings:

settings of tagug-fajof:
[zorwyn]
host = zorwyn.nelvrosys.corp
user = zorwyn_svc
database = zorwyn_prod

Key ceremony — step 7 (Quillmark encoding detector)

Verify the encoding-detection module for uploaded text files is pinned to the signed build before sealing. Run the UTF-8/Latin-1 sample suite and confirm all 40 fixtures pass. Once the auditor initials the log, unseal the backup keyslot using the recovery passphrase printed below.

strongbox words: holax-rusax-jorath-aldeth